The water temperature was 67 degrees last Saturday. Today, I registered 59 degrees in some areas.
It was a very good day for trout in the cooling water. We got most of our fish on live shrimp under popping corks. Had several in the 17 inch area. Non-stop action in the late afternoon in about 5’ of water.
We also had one very nice flounder. Redfish were busting bait in very shallow water early this morning, but I could not get them to go on the Zmans.
